in spanish it is a short for "uh que la ...", that means "uh, what the ..." in english.

Used to show sadness and disappointment with a sense of humour but without using the F word (no, not Fierce, the other F word).
Ashutosh: MoreIssues, I think you just broke the build.
MoreIssues: Uhquela
by MoreIssues June 20, 2011
